SLIDING ROOF / CONVERTIBLE: METALTOP ROOF: REMOVAL - Continued

30. REMOVE SLIDING ROOF DRIVE GEAR SUB-ASSEMBLY

(a) Using a clip remover, disengage the 3 clamps.





(b) Remove the 2 bolts and sliding roof drive gear sub-assembly.

31. REMOVE REMOVABLE ROOF LOCK SUB-ASSEMBLY

(a) Using a clip remover, disengage the 3 clamps.





(b) Using a T30 "TORX" socket wrench, remove the 9 bolts and the removable roof lock sub-assembly.

35. REMOVE REAR SIDE RAIL SPACER LH

(a) Using needle nose pliers, disengage the 3 claws and remove the rear side rail spacer LH.





36. REMOVE REAR SIDE RAIL SPACER RH

(a) Using needle nose pliers, disengage the 3 claws and remove the rear side rail spacer RH.





37. REMOVE REAR SLIDE ROOF PANEL SUB-ASSEMBLY

(a) Disconnect the 2 connectors.





(b) Using a 5 mm hexagon wrench socket, turn the sliding roof drive gear sub-assembly counterclockwise to loosen the wire.





(c) Using a T30 "TORX" socket wrench, remove the 2 bolts and disconnect the 2 back window wires.





(d) Using a T40 "TORX" socket wrench, remove the 6 bolts and rear slide roof panel sub-assembly.





38. REMOVE REAR REMOVABLE ROOF WEATHERSTRIP

(a) Remove the 6 screws and rear removable roof weatherstrip.





39. REMOVE SLIDING ROOF DRIVE GEAR SUB-ASSEMBLY

(a) Using a clip remover, disengage the 3 clamps.





(b) Remove the 2 bolts and sliding roof drive gear sub-assembly.

40. REMOVE BACK WINDOW LOCK ASSEMBLY

(a) Using a clip remover, disengage the clamp.





(b) Using a T30 "TORX" socket wrench, remove the 9 bolts and back window lock assembly.

41. REMOVE NO. 3 ROOF SIDE WEATHERSTRIP RETAINER SUB-ASSEMBLY

(a) Remove the 4 screws and No. 3 roof side weatherstrip retainer sub-assembly.





42. REMOVE NO. 4 ROOF SIDE WEATHERSTRIP RETAINER SUB-ASSEMBLY

(a) Remove the 4 screws and No. 4 roof side weatherstrip retainer sub-assembly.

43. SET UPPER BACK WINDOW FRAME SUB-ASSEMBLY

(a) Manually move the upper back window frame sub-assembly to the position shown in the illustration.





NOTICE:
* Perform this operation using 2 persons.
* Synchronize the movement of the left and right sides of the upper back window frame sub-assembly when moving it.

46. REMOVE UPPER BACK WINDOW FRAME SUB-ASSEMBLY

(a) Disconnect the 2 connectors.





(b) Using a clip remover, disengage the 2 clamps.

(c) Using a T40 "TORX" socket wrench, remove the 6 bolts and upper back window frame sub-assembly.

49. REMOVE BACK WINDOW CHANNEL WEATHERSTRIP

(a) Set the removable roof garnish LH





(1) Using a moulding remover, pry the removable roof garnish LH in the direction shown in the illustration to make a gap so that the back window channel weatherstrip can be removed.

NOTICE:
Pry the removable roof garnish LH without dislodging the butyl tape or double-sided tape. If the butyl tape or double-sided tape comes loose, it is necessary to replace the removable roof garnish LH with a new one.





Text in Illustration





HINT
Use the same procedure for the RH side and LH side.

(b) Set the back window lower outside moulding.





(1) Using a moulding remover, pry the back window lower outside moulding in the direction shown in the illustration to make a gap so that the back window channel weatherstrip can be removed.

NOTICE:
Pry the back window lower outside moulding without dislodging the double-sided tape. If the double-sided tape comes loose, it is necessary to replace the back window lower outside moulding with a new one.

(c) Disengage the 4 clips.





(d) Remove the 4 screws and center back window glass weatherstrip.
